The case study of the strong TEC disturbances observed before the Wenchuan earthquake of May 12, 2008, M 7.9, D 19 km, (31.0N; 103.4E) as possible seismo-ionospheric precursors is presented. Strong local long-living TEC deviations from the quiet non-disturbed conditions that (i. e. anomalies) linked to the near-epicenter region followed by the similar effects at the magnetically conjugated area are discriminated using differential TEC maps derived from the Global Ionospheric TEC Maps provided by the NASA. TEC anomalies were observed 2 days before the Wenchuan earthquake and looked like local TEC increase for more than 60% in magnitude. They occupied similar to 10 deg. in latitude and similar to 40 deg. in longitude at the near-epicenter region and existed from 06 UT till 12 UT May 9, 2008. The geomagnetic situation for the considered time period was quiet, therefore, the investigated TEC anomalies were rather unlikely to be triggered by the geomagnetic or solar activity.
